Fernando Mendoza's Rising Football Prospect
During a recent discussion on the potential number one overall pick, Fernando Mendoza emerged as a strong contender. Despite what the box scores might suggest, Mendoza's performance on the field reveals his competitive nature, leadership abilities, and heart. His style of play, which some compare to the legendary Brady, especially shines in crucial moments against formidable opponents like the California team. Although he may not be seen as a generational talent, Mendoza's ability to win crucial games posits him as a potentially solid choice for Las Vegas.
Carson Beck's Draft Potential
Carson Beck's collegiate career at Georgia showed mixed results, leaving some to consider him a possible late-round draft or even undrafted free agent. Despite challenges such as a weaker offensive line during his final season, Beck had moments of excellence. His performance at SMU and Louisville, culminating in a critical play in the national championship game, hinted at potential. With the right coaching, particularly in a system that emphasizes skill development like Kyle Shanahan's or Sean McVay's, Beck could develop into a successful professional. His effective use of tight ends, highlighted with targets like Oscar Del and Lucky Lawson, showcases an NFL-compatible skill that could enhance his draft stock.
